The Role of Temperature Extremes to Electrical System


Temperature extremes significantly affect electrical systems.


Cold weather can cause electrical components to contract, which may lead to wiring issues or malfunctioning appliances. For example, in a survey by the Electrical Safety Foundation International (ESFI), it was noted that about 40% of electrical failures occur in cold environments, particularly in circuits located in unheated attics or basements. These areas can experience freezing temperatures, which can lead to the failure of electrical components.


On the flip side, high temperatures can cause electrical materials to expand, possibly resulting in shorts. An overheated circuit can lead to fires, with the U.S. Fire Administration reporting that electrical failures or malfunctions cause approximately 51,000 home fires annually, resulting in around $1.3 billion in property damage.


To protect your electrical system, ensure proper insulation in cold climates. For warmer areas, using heat-resistant materials can prevent damage from expansion.


Effects of Moisture and Humidity


High moisture and humidity levels can create serious challenges for electrical systems.


Due to its conductive properties, water can lead to short circuits, corrosion, and ultimately damage to your electrical appliances. According to the National Fire Protection Association (NFPA), electrical malfunctions are responsible for approximately 35% of home fire injuries. Areas like basements, near water sources, or in humid climates are particularly at risk.


To safeguard against moisture, invest in waterproof outlets and covers. Ensure compliance with local building codes for installations in damp areas. Regular checks of exposed wiring can catch potential issues early, reducing the risk of damage.


Wind and Storm Damage


Severe storms and high winds can severely impact electrical systems.


Fallen tree branches can knock down power lines, resulting in outages. Lightning creates power surges that can destroy appliances and even bring down entire systems if proper precautions aren’t in place. The NFPA highlights that lightning strikes cause approximately 30,000 fires in the U.S. annually, resulting in about $1 billion in property damage.


Mitigate storm risks by regularly trimming or removing large trees near power lines. Additionally, investing in a quality surge protector can safeguard your devices from unexpected power spikes, reducing the risk of damage.


Snow and Ice Accumulation


In colder climates, snow and ice can impose physical damage to electrical systems.


Heavy snow can cause power lines to break, and the weight of accumulated ice might pose structural risks to electrical poles. The National Weather Service reported that ice storms can lead to outages affecting thousands, with ice accumulation reaching several inches in severe cases. Ice dams on roofs can lead to water damage, risking electrical issues as water infiltrates systems.


To prevent these issues, monitor snow accumulation and safely clear snow from outdoor electrical installations. Being proactive can save you from costly repairs.


Seasonal Maintenance Tips


Regular maintenance is essential to extending the lifespan of your electrical system.


  • Schedule Inspections: Have a licensed electrician inspect your system regularly. Look for signs of wear, fraying, rust, or corrosion. Addressing these issues early can prevent more extensive damage down the line.


  • Install GFCI Outlets: Ground Fault Circuit Interrupters (GFCIs) protect against electrical shocks in moisture-prone areas. They cut off electricity when detecting ground faults, significantly reducing risks for about 50% of household accidents related to electrical shocks.


By being proactive about maintenance, you not only ensure your electrical system operates well but also extend its life, reducing long-term costs.
